Xiaomi Mi 12 Series Codename Revealed, Powered By SM8450 (SD 895/898) SoC

Previously, reports revealed that Qualcomm is working on the successor of the Snapdragon 888 flagship chipset. Furthermore, the new flagship chipset has the codename SM8450. The leaks also revealed that it would be based on Samsung’s 4nm process and use X65 5G modem.

Today, some more developments have been disclosed regarding the new flagship chipset. The famous Chinese blogger Digital Chat Station has revealed that two new models from Xiaomi with codename Zeus and Cupid have been leaked with a chipset based on Samsung’s 4nm manufacturing process.

As per sources, these new codenames belong to Xiaomi’s Mi 12 flagship series, which is expected to be released in mid-December. Last year, Xiaomi was the first smartphone manufacturer to use Snapdragon 888 in Mi 11, and it seems that the same will happen again this time.

Previously, the blogger Digital Chat Station reported that the new SM8450 (Maybe Snapdragon 895 or 898) would be upgraded to a 4nm manufacturing process, the heat dissipation system wouldn’t be much improved. But at the same time, the performance will be 20% better than the previous Snapdragon 888 chipset. In addition, the SM8450 chipset will use the ARM v9 architecture, and GPU would be Adreno 730 instead of Adreno 660.

In addition to the new chipset, the Mi 12 series is also expected to have better display specifications (compared with Mi 11 series). It is also expected to feature under-screen camera technology in addition to LTPO adaptive refresh rate. It can realize the adaptive refresh rate adjustment function of 1-120Hz.
